Nettet25. okt. 2024 · Place 2 to 3 pounds (0.91 to 1.36 kg) of clay on the pottery wheel. Position the clay in the center of the wheel. If you are a beginner, then start with 2 pounds (0.91 kg) of clay. If you are more experienced, then you can use more clay, such as 3 pounds (1.4 kg).
